I saw something in the Roguelike reddit group talking about ToME2, what is that?

you see, it is nearly unbelievable by now but tome4 has its roots in one of the classic major roguelikes - angband (http://www.roguebasin.com/index.php?title=Angband), angband has a lot of variants (there is a site with a ladder for quite a few of them here http://angband.oook.cz including the original tome, i think it's for both tome1 and tome2 which is a direct update on tome1), but i don't think any other went nearly as far as tome, even though tome wasn't the first to add the global map of dungeons, other variants don't use graphics that much too, they are usually ascii

here is the list of other tomes http://www.roguebasin.com/index.php?title=ToME you can see tome was originally tolkien-themed and meant tales (or troubles) of middle earth

by tome4 the game diverged from angband too much to be considered a variant, the engine is completely different by now

you don't need uopeople then. their main worth is the diplomas that they award, if you can get a bachelor degree by a more established way or if you don't need a diploma the worth of uopeople is very questionable, very few people reported that uopeople helped them to find an internship and their networking article suggests you to do networking yourself which you can do without any uopeople on linkedin or twitter or whatever that have way more people than their yammer w/e

to simply learn how to make apps it would be much faster to do it yourself because uopeople will feed you a lot of general college stuff like courses about globalization or ethics or civilizations of greece and rome, cheaper too, like udemy has a free introductory android course, edx has a series of courses (they call it "micro masters") on app building which you can admit for free refusing their spam to upgrade their course for a worthless certificate (if you need a certificate you can get say google's associate android dev one for cheaper, a much better certificate too, when you can pass the exam) etc etc, if you want to learn the general college computer science like they teach in uopeople you can go to teachyourselfcs.com alternatively you can go to freecodecamp.org teach yourself react and then find some react native tutorial etc etc a plenty of ways
